[PT]
"A Igreja de Santa Maria do Olival foi mandada construir pelo cavaleiro Gualdim Pais no séc. XIII para servir de panteão da Ordem Templária. No interior, podemos encontrar os túmulos góticos de Gualdim Pais, do Mestre Lourenço Martins e do Mestre D. Gil Martins.

É uma referência na arquitectura gótica portuguesa, pela suas características. O interior de três naves é amplo e iluminado por uma grande rosácea existente na fachada. Apresenta um despojamento exterior e interior, próprio das Ordens Mendicantes. Acredita-se que o seu construtor também tenha trabalhado nas obras do Mosteiro de Alcobaça.

Em frente, a um nível superior, encontra-se uma torre de planta quadrangular que se julga ter tido um túnel que ligava a Igreja ao Castelo Templário de Tomar.

[EN]
"The Igreja de Santa Maria do Olival was built at the orders of the knight Gualdim Pais in the 12th century to serve as the Pantheon for the Order of the Knights Templar. Inside the church are the Gothic tombs of Gualdim Pais, Mestre Lourenço Martins and Mestre Dom Gil Martins.

The church that can now be seen by visitors dates from the 13th century and, because of its characteristics, is considered to be a classic example of Portuguese Gothic architecture. Its interior is spacious with a central nave and two side aisles lit by the large rose-window in the façade. The church has a plain and simple appearance both inside and outside, which is a typical feature of the Mendicant Orders. It is believed that its master builder also worked on the Mosteiro de Alcobaça.

At the top of its main façade is a rectangular tower that is thought to have had a tunnel connecting the church to the Castle of the Knights Templar in Tomar.
